Queens Of The Stone Age recently played a live cover of Elton John‘s “Goodbye Yellow Brick Road” in Inglewood, CA, and now we know why. It turns out, the group recorded a cover of the track for an upcoming Elton John tribute album called “Revamp.” It will be released on April 6, and will also include artists like The Killers, Coldplay, Ed Sheeran and more. Another tribute album, titled “Restoration,” will be released that day as well, and it will mainly feature country artists like Willie Nelson, Rosanne Cash, Emmylou Harris, etc. Queens Of The Stone Age‘s contribution comes after John previously guested on the band‘s 2013 song “Fairweather Friends.“
